Examining immune-related molecules for the discovery of potential therapeutic targets in non-small cell lung cancers through the analysis of fresh peripheral blood and/or pleural effusion from patients treated with anti-PD-1 antibodies.

Inclusion criteria

Inclusion criteria: 1)Pathologically confirmed non-small-cell lung cancer 2)Stage VI or recurrent diseases (without any indications for operation and radiotherapy) with peripheral blood and/or pleural effusion that can be taken 3)Have measurable lesion in lung by using the RECIST ver1.1 (Response Evaluation Criteria In Solid Tumors) criteria. 4)Twenty or more years old at the time of informed consent 5)Eastern Cooperative Oncology Group Performance Status (ECOG PS)0-2 6)Have adequate organ function within 14 days before entry 7)Estimate life expectancy of at least 12 weeks 8)Have signed an informed consent document

Exclusion criteria

Exclusion criteria: 1)With interstitial pneumonia or pulmonary fibrosis on a chest X-ray 2)Clinically significant drug allergy 3)Presence of other active malignancy 4)With pericardial effusion, pleural effusion and ascites in need of treatment of drainage 5)Positive serum HBs antigen 6)With severe infection, cardiac diseases, diabetes, hypertension, other severe complication 7)Patients received palliative radiotherapy for brain metastases and bone metastases, except for the primary lesion within 2weeks. 8)Pregnancy or lactating patients

Design outcomes

Primary

MeasureTime frame
Immune-profiling of fresh peripheral blood and/or pleural effusion at three time points: pretreatment, post 1st dose, post 2nd dose

Secondary

MeasureTime frame
Continue to collect blood and/or pleural effusion monthly for analyzing immune profile after discontinuation of anti PD-1 antibody treatment.
